A database index is a data structure that improves the speed of operations in a table. Indices can be created using one or more columns, providing the basis for both rapid random lookups and efficient ordering of access to records. The disk space required to store the index is typically less than the storage of the table (since indices usually contain only the key-fields according to which the table is to be arranged, and excludes all the other details in the table), yielding the possibility to store indices into memory from tables that would not fit into it. In a relational databasean index is a copy of part of a table. Some databases extend the power of indexing by allowing indices to be created on functions or expressions. For example, an index could be created on upper(last_name), which would only store the uppercase versions of the last_name field in the index. Another option sometimes supported is the use of "filtered" indices, where index entries are created only for those records that satisfy some conditional expression. A further aspect of flexibility is to permit indexing on user-defined functions, as well as expressions formed from an assortment of built-in functions.

A boxing conversion permits any value-type to be implicitly converted to the type object or to any
interface-type implemented by the value-type. Boxing a value of a value-type consists of allocating an object instance and copying the value-type
value into that instance.

For example any value-type H, the boxing class would be declared as follows:

class vBox
{
  H value;
  H_Box(H h)
  {
   value = h;
  }
}

Boxing of a value v of type H now consists of executing the expression new H_Box(v), and returning the
resulting instance as a value of type object.
Thus, the statements
int i = 12;
object box = i;

conceptually correspond to
int i = 12;
object box = new int_Box(i);

Boxing classes like H_Box and int_Box above don't actually exist and the dynamic type of a boxed value
isn't actually a class type. Instead, a boxed value of type G has the dynamic type G, and a dynamic type check using the is operator can simply reference type G.

For example,

int i = 12;
object box = i;
if (box is int)
{
  Console.Write("Box contains an int");
}

will output the string  Box contains an int on the console.

A boxing conversion implies making a copy of the value being boxed. This is different from a conversion
of a reference-type to type object, in which the value continues to reference the same instance and
simply is regarded as the less derived type object.

For example, given the declaration

struct Point
{
  public int x, y;
  public Point(int x, int y)
  {
    this.x = x;
    this.y = y;
  }
}

the following statements
Point p = new Point(10, 10);
object box = p;
p.x = 20;
Console.Write(((Point)box).x);
will output the value 10 on the console because the implicit boxing operation that occurs in the
assignment of p to box causes the value of p to be copied. Had Point instead been declared a class, the
value 20 would be output because p and box would reference the same instance.

The Clone() method returns a new array (a shallow copy) object containing all the elements in the original array.  The CopyTo() method copies the elements into another existing array.  Both perform a shallow copy.  A shallow copy means the contents (each array element) contains references to the same object as the elements in the original array.  A deep copy (which neither of these methods performs) would create a new instance of each element's object, resulting in a different, yet identacle object.

An abstract logical grouping of users that is defined by the application assembler. When an application is deployed, the roles are mapped to security identities, such as principals or groups, in the operational environment.

In the J2EE server authentication service, a role is an abstract name for permission to access a particular set of resources. A role can be compared to a key that can open a lock. Many people might have a copy of the key; the lock doesn't care who you are, only that you have the right key.

It is a useful, memory-saving technique for multiprogrammed timesharing systems. A Reentrant Procedure is one in which multiple users can share a single copy of a program during the same period. Reentrancy has 2 key aspects: The program code cannot modify itself, and the local data for each user process must be stored separately. Thus, the permanent part is the code, and the temporary part is the pointer back to the calling program and local variables used by that program. Each execution instance is called activation. It executes the code in the permanent part, but has its own copy of local variables/parameters. The temporary part associated with each activation is the activation record. Generally, the activation record is kept on the stack.

In situations like, where the copy on write bit of a page is set and that page is shared by more than one process, the Kernel allocates new page and copies the content to the new page and the other processes retain their references to the old page. After copying the Kernel updates the page table entry with the new page number. Then Kernel decrements the reference count of the old pfdata table entry.

In cases like, where the copy on write bit is set and no processes are sharing the page, the Kernel allows the physical page to be reused by the processes. By doing so, it clears the copy on write bit and disassociates the page from its disk copy (if one exists), because other process may share the disk copy. Then it removes the pfdata table entry from the page-queue as the new copy of the virtual page is not on the swap device. It decrements the swap-use count for the page and if count drops to 0, frees the swap space.
